Output 132bfbe0ea1ba2d3ac61520ddf1a7f2b2e7dd0cb57bbff03e67126f2e8d02687:1

value
58918162
script pubkey
OP_HASH160 OP_PUSHBYTES_20 41c522fea2c72f0bdc2033119b81a496caf706e6 OP_EQUAL
address
37gn1JyDxDDHd85273HNuT7LBnBKTSSBt5
transaction
132bfbe0ea1ba2d3ac61520ddf1a7f2b2e7dd0cb57bbff03e67126f2e8d02687
confirmations
306257
spent
true